Hooker has shown that in the Galapagos Islands the proportional numbers of the different orders are very different from what they are elsewhere.

All such differences in number, and the absence of certain whole groups of animals and plants, are generally accounted for by supposed differences in the physical conditions of the islands; but this explanation is not a little doubtful.

Facility of immigration seems to have been fully as important as the nature of the conditions.
